As nouns, Uniat Church is a hyponym of Catholic Church; that is, Uniat Church is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than Catholic Church:
  • Catholic Church: any of several churches claiming to have maintained historical continuity with the original Christian Church
  • Uniat Church: any of several churches in eastern Europe or the Middle East that acknowledge papal authority but retain their own liturgy
